Enneagram Training for Therapists Who Want to Grow in Self-Awareness and Resilience
One of the most meaningful outcomes of Enneagram training for therapists is learning how to apply it to yourself. “Know thyself, counselor” certainly didn’t stop when grad school ended.
Learning the Enneagram is a powerful way to continue your journey of self-awareness, self-care, and self-growth. Understanding the core motivations, core wounding, and patterns of the Enneagram types can help you reflect on what’s hindering your growth and contributing to stress. It can also help you identify what needs to be challenged so you can move more fully into health and recognize what truly supports your growth — as a therapist and a human.

Embodiment-Based Enneagram Training for Therapists
Something that makes my Enneagram training for therapists unique is my training in The Embodiment Tradition of the Enneagram. The Embodiment Tradition contains all of the same patterns and teachings of the traditional Enneagram, with the added layer of energetics.
Energetics are the somatic expressions of a type that go beyond just movement. For example, when an Enneagram Type 1 is actively suppressing anger—judging themselves constantly and holding a high sense of morality while trying to avoid making mistakes—this impacts their body and the expression of their personality in a unique way. We can help our clients recognize these somatic expressions and work with the expression itself to notice when it shifts.
Just as people of the same Enneagram type share core motivations, traits, and ways of approaching how they get their needs met, they also share patterns in energetics. During my trainings, I demonstrate the energetics of each type so you can gain a clearer understanding of what that looks like in the body.
